A man attempted to avoid speaking to police this morning by climbing on to a roof in Thornton Heath.
Shortly before 8.30am officers attempted to speak to a man in relation to an inquiry.
He ran from police, climbing up on to a roof on Westbrook Road.
At least two fire engines attended the scene to ensure the man was brought down to street level safely.
He has since come down from the roof.
Police have not said whether an arrest was made.
